A Ramsey woman was arrested Tuesday and charged with 24 felony counts including forgery and identity theft among others. Charges were filed in Fayette County Court on Wednesday on 35-year old Adena Eltzroth. She is charged with three counts of forgery, three counts of identity theft and five counts of possession of a fraudulent ID card. All eleven of those counts are Class 3 felonies punishable by two to five years in prison. Eltzroth is also charged with five counts of possession of a credit card of another, five counts of unlawfully altered driver’s license and three counts of deception on a bank. Those thirteen counts are all Class 4 felonies punishable by one to three years in prison. No first appearance in court is specified as of yet for Eltzroth.
